哈希单双游戏,密码学与娱乐的完美结合哈希单双游戏

哈希单双游戏,密码学与娱乐的完美结合哈希单双游戏,

本文目录导读:

  1. 哈希函数的原理与特点
  2. 单双游戏的定义与分类
  3. 哈希单双游戏的创新模式
  4. 哈希单双游戏的应用场景
  5. 哈希单双游戏的未来发展

哈希函数的原理与特点

哈希函数是一种将任意长度的输入数据映射到固定长度的输出值的数学函数,其核心特性是单向性,即从输出值很难推导出输入值,哈希函数还具有确定性和不可变性,即对于相同的输入,哈希函数总是返回相同的输出值,而微小的输入变化会导致输出值显著变化。

哈希函数在密码学中的应用非常广泛,在数字签名中,哈希函数可以将消息摘要成一个固定长度的字符串,然后对这个字符串进行加密签名,这样可以确保消息的完整性和真实性,同时避免直接签名的消息过长。

哈希函数的另一个重要特性是抗碰撞性,抗碰撞性意味着,对于不同的输入,哈希函数的输出值应该尽可能不同,这一点在密码学中非常重要,因为如果存在两个不同的输入产生相同的哈希值(即碰撞),则可能导致严重的安全问题。


单双游戏的定义与分类

单双游戏是一种基于单人或双人模式进行的游戏类型,单人游戏通常要求玩家具备高超的技巧和策略能力,而双人游戏则更加注重玩家之间的配合与竞争。

在现代游戏中,单双游戏可以分为以下几种类型:

  1. 单人解谜游戏:这类游戏通常要求玩家通过逻辑推理或策略规划来完成特定的目标。 popular puzzle games like Sudoku or Nonograms require players to use their analytical skills to solve complex puzzles.

  2. 双人合作游戏:这类游戏强调玩家之间的合作,共同完成任务或克服挑战。 cooperative games like "Among Us" require teamwork and communication to succeed.

  3. 双人对抗游戏:这类游戏则更加注重玩家之间的竞争,通常以胜负分明为目标。 competitive games like "League of Legends" require players to outplay each other to win.


哈希单双游戏的创新模式

哈希单双游戏是一种结合了哈希函数和单双游戏模式的创新游戏类型,其基本玩法是:玩家通过输入特定的参数(如密码、密钥等),利用哈希函数生成一个哈希值,然后根据哈希值完成游戏任务。

玩家可以通过输入一个密码,利用哈希函数生成一个哈希值,然后根据哈希值找到对应的密钥,从而解锁游戏中的某个关卡或完成特定任务,这种模式不仅增加了游戏的复杂性,还要求玩家具备一定的数学知识。

哈希单双游戏的创新之处在于,它将密码学知识融入游戏设计,使得游戏不仅具有娱乐性,还具有教育意义,这种方式可以激发玩家对密码学的兴趣,同时帮助他们理解哈希函数的原理。


哈希单双游戏的应用场景

哈希单双游戏在现代密码学中有广泛的应用场景,以下是一些典型的应用场景:

  1. 数据完整性保护:哈希函数可以用来验证数据的完整性和真实性,玩家可以通过输入原始数据,利用哈希函数生成一个哈希值,然后通过游戏机制验证哈希值是否正确,从而确保数据没有被篡改。

  2. 数字签名:哈希单双游戏可以用来模拟数字签名的过程,玩家可以通过输入消息,利用哈希函数生成一个哈希值,然后对哈希值进行加密签名,从而验证消息的完整性和真实性。

  3. 身份验证:哈希单双游戏可以用来模拟身份验证的过程,玩家可以通过输入身份信息,利用哈希函数生成一个哈希值,然后通过游戏机制验证哈希值是否正确,从而确认玩家的身份。


哈希单双游戏的未来发展

随着密码学技术的不断发展,哈希单双游戏的未来前景非常广阔,以下是一些可能的发展方向:

  1. 人工智能的应用:未来的哈希单双游戏可能会越来越多地引入人工智能元素,游戏中的AI可以学习玩家的策略,预测玩家的行动,从而提高游戏的难度和趣味性。

  2. 区块链技术:哈希函数是区块链技术的核心之一,未来的哈希单双游戏可能会越来越多地结合区块链技术,玩家可以通过参与哈希单双游戏来验证他们的贡献,从而获得区块链中的奖励。

  3. 虚拟现实与增强现实:未来的哈希单双游戏可能会更加注重沉浸式体验,玩家可以通过虚拟现实或增强现实技术,体验更加逼真的游戏环境,从而提升游戏的娱乐性。

哈希单双游戏,密码学与娱乐的完美结合哈希单双游戏,

发表评论